Ordinals
beta
Address 3KnLyuPHUboGBtUo1yqsjnFtHqb5DeeGkv
sat balance
12100
outputs
7bf12e6ef84fd966a3806287f91531f8b0043a9fce27ca518e9b8b6913b8476e:0